Grief and Loss: Navigating loss - Loss of a loved one, job, identity, colleagues, teams, familiar environments, and/or change. Grief is not limited to death and may arise from change, transition, or psychological injury. Care focuses on healing, resilience, and safely journeying through stages to restore wellbeing and develop a healthy relationship with the environment.

Helping children, young people, families, frontline services, and community spaces move from survival to harmony.
Your environment deeply shapes your wellbeing.
For children & young people, we support them to understand their emotions, build resilience, strengthen relationships, support family dynamics, and navigate life's challenges. It takes a village.
For families, we support parents, partners, carers, and community through change, growth, and relationships. To build confidence, navigate work stress, and create supportive environments for you and your family to thrive.
For schools, we offer wellness programs for parents and students to work through difficult situations at school and at home, build confidence, understand emotions, build resilience, and develop tools to manage anxiety and difficulty coping.
For frontline and community services, we provide help and support for yourself and your family trough trauma, compassion fatigue, burnout, and workplace conflict.
